    Learning and Development Specialist

    Key Purpose

    • The Learning and Development Specialist manages the delivery of strategic projects and learning programmes across the Group Information Services business unit, contributing to the achievement of strategic objectives and business requirements. It includes the design, execution, monitoring, controlling and closure of training solutions and contribution to the definition of the GIS people development strategy.

    Areas of responsibility may include but not limited to

    • Define a clear and achievable people development strategy focusing technical skills development to drive talent attraction and retention.
    • Design and delivery of a learning and development approach across GIS that will ensure that strategic objectives and business requirements are met. Incorporate people, process, finance, and technology components in the training approach.
    • Contributing to the development of an overall GIS Learning and Development framework that is agile and future fit.
    • Working with internal and external partners and other business units to ensure alignment with Group strategy and process.
    • Effectively communicating to various stakeholders across levels, within the BU and across Group.
    • Managing, coordinating, and aligning L&D initiatives across GIS and provide input to the scope, objectives, and approach of these initiatives.
    • Understanding the GIS skills landscape including current skills, future skills required and skills gaps and developing approaches to address these.
    • Communication of progress and regular, insightful reporting to management and project stakeholders.
    • Identify and manage gaps in learning and development strategy, business requirements and stakeholder expectations.
    • Develop a means to objectively measure the effectiveness of training programmes in the development of the required skills to ensure these achieve the desired outcomes.
    • In collaboration with Leadership, track and enable the development of key EE talent, aligned to the GIS Transformation goals.
